What is Battery Charger Aa Aaa?

A battery charger for AA and AAA batteries is a device designed to recharge rechargeable batteries of these sizes, allowing users to reuse them multiple times instead of disposing of them after a single use.

XTAR MX8 and advice for 1.5 V Li-Ion AA and AAA batteries!!!
I picked up the XTAR MX8 because I was tired of rotating eight AA batteries through a smaller charger every time I pulled my trail cams. This one keeps things simple... no buttons, no cycling modes, just a smart eight slot charger that handles NiMH, 1.5 V lithium ion, and the usual 3.6 and 3.7 V lithium ion cells like 18650 and 21700. Slots 1, 2, 7, and 8 can charge at one amp when using four batteries or fewer, otherwise everything drops to 0.5 A. The screen is basic but clear, and the safety features are solid. Reverse polarity protection works exactly as advertised, it stops NiMH at about 1.52 volts, and it has a 16 hour timeout. For my use case... bulk charging eight NiMH AAs at once... it is perfect. I tested a mix of cells and it handled everything smoothly. It even hesitated for a moment on an 18350 while it figured out the chemistry, then switched to the correct voltage and charged as expected. It is not a data heavy charger and does not give capacity numbers, but that is not its role. My advanced XTAR charger still handles the more technical stuff. The MX8 is just a reliable workhorse for large batches, especially for AA and AAA users who want something simple that works every time.
